Lost or Stolen Keys

mini key fob not working Cooper owners choose their cars for their high resale values Low maintenance requirements and great gas mileage. Like any other car mini key replacement cost uk Cooper keys can be lost or stop working. If this happens, a reputable locksmith will help you out.

Modern vehicles come with remote key fobs which can be used to unlock doors and start engines. They have an immobiliser system that prevents your vehicle from driving without the correct key. It's expensive to replace in the event that you lose it.

Key fobs for newer models of cars include an electronic chip that communicates with a transponder inside your vehicle's engine. This chip has a unique code that is only compatible with the code on your car. If you purchase a replacement chip, it will need to be programmed for your specific vehicle and requires an authorized locksmith or dealer equipped with the right tools.

The process of replacing your keys at a dealership can be expensive however it's often the only alternative. Locksmiths on the move can make keys for you at a much lower price and especially when your registration or title is present as proof that you have the car.

Unlocking Your Car

You could ruin your day by realizing that you have locked your keys inside your car. You may be stuck waiting for someone to show up and open the door, or for a truck to arrive. There are, however, some clever techniques you can employ to save yourself time and money.

The first thing you need to do is find a long, thin rod. You can make use of a clothes hanger made of wire however, you could also utilize a rod composed of a sturdy strip of plastic, or even shoelace. It should be thin enough to allow it to pass into the door's seam, and long enough to reach to the lock button.

Make a slip knot in the string (a sliding knot that tightens tightly when pulled). The loop from the slip knot over the button for the lock. Move gently back and forth the string while putting the slip knot over the lock button in back-and-forward movements until the knob located on the inside of the door opens.

This method might not work for all situations, but it is an excellent solution for a lot of cars. It's especially helpful in the case of cars with the locking mechanism on the side of the door, rather than at the top. If your car has an upper knob of the door, this technique may also be able to help you if you have the right tool on hand. Be sure not to damage your vehicle during the process.
